<tr class="memitem:"><td class="memItemLeft" align="right" valign="top">struct &#160;</td><td class="memItemRight" valign="bottom"><a class="el" href="structmshadow_1_1expr_1_1RangeExp.html">mshadow::expr::RangeExp&lt; DType &gt;</a></td></tr>
<tr class="memdesc:"><td class="mdescLeft">&#160;</td><td class="mdescRight">Generate a range vector similar to python: range(start, stop[, step][, repeat]). If step is positive, the last element is the largest start + i * step less than stop If step is negative, the last element is the smallest start + i * step greater than stop. All elements are repeated for <code>repeat</code> times, e.g range(0, 4, 2, 3) &ndash;&gt; 0, 0, 0, 2, 2, 2. <a href="structmshadow_1_1expr_1_1RangeExp.html#details">More...</a><br /></td></tr>
